Unfortunately, Tennessee does not allow transfer-on-death deeds, a popular tool used to efficiently distribute real property in other states.
A Lady Bird Deed is a formal way to establish co-ownership of a property. A homeowner creates the deed while they are living, and they are known as the grantor or the life tenant. The deed names another person (the beneficiary) who will assume ownership of the home immediately upon the grantor's death.

If you're considering transferring real estate in Tennessee, a Quitclaim Deed is an effective option. A Quitclaim Deed is a legal document that transfers ownership of a piece of property from one person to another. It's a simple, straightforward process that can be completed quickly and easily.
A warranty deed is the most common way to transfer title to real property in Tennessee. A recorded warranty deed conveys a complete interest in the real property with full warranties of title to the new grantee.
In Tennessee, there is no state gift tax. Gifts of real property in Tennessee are, however, subject to the federal gift tax, which the grantor is responsible for paying; however, if the grantor does not pay the gift tax, the grantee will be held liable [1].
